在当今的数据时代,大模型训练已成为人工智能领域的热点。而网络带宽的选择,对于大模型训练的效率至关重要。本文将深入探讨大模型训练中的网络带宽选择问题,并揭示高效训练的秘诀。
一、大模型训练背景
随着深度学习技术的飞速发展,大模型在各个领域展现出了巨大的潜力。这些模型通常包含数十亿甚至千亿个参数,需要海量的数据来进行训练。因此,高效的数据传输和存储对于模型训练的成功至关重要。
二、网络带宽的选择因素
数据传输速率:大模型训练过程中,需要频繁地传输数据。数据传输速率决定了训练的速度。一般来说,较高的网络带宽能够提供更高的数据传输速率。
数据延迟:数据延迟是指数据在网络中传输的时间。过高的延迟会导致训练过程缓慢,甚至可能导致训练中断。因此,在选择网络带宽时,需要考虑数据延迟因素。
网络稳定性:网络稳定性是保证训练过程连续性的关键。不稳定的网络可能导致训练中断,从而影响模型训练的效果。
成本因素:网络带宽的选择也需要考虑成本因素。不同等级的网络带宽,其价格差异较大。
三、网络带宽的选择策略
根据数据量选择带宽:根据大模型训练所需的数据量,选择合适的网络带宽。例如,如果模型需要处理数十TB的数据,则至少需要千兆级带宽。
考虑数据传输速率和延迟:在选择网络带宽时,不仅要关注传输速率,还要考虑数据延迟。在保证数据传输速率的同时,尽量降低数据延迟。
优先考虑网络稳定性:为了保证训练过程的连续性,应优先考虑网络稳定性。在条件允许的情况下,选择稳定性较高的网络服务。
平衡成本与性能:在满足训练需求的前提下,尽量平衡网络带宽的成本与性能。
四、案例分析
以下是一个实际的案例,用于说明如何根据大模型训练需求选择网络带宽:
案例背景
某公司正在进行一款大型语言模型(LLM)的训练。该模型包含100亿个参数,需要处理约200TB的数据。
解决方案
数据传输速率:根据数据量,选择10Gbps的网络带宽。
数据延迟:通过优化网络配置,将数据延迟控制在1ms以内。
网络稳定性:选择稳定性较高的云服务提供商,保证网络稳定性。
成本与性能:在满足性能要求的前提下,尽量降低成本。
五、总结
大模型训练中的网络带宽选择至关重要。通过分析数据量、传输速率、延迟、稳定性和成本等因素,我们可以选择合适的网络带宽,从而提高模型训练的效率。在实际应用中,需要根据具体情况调整网络带宽,以实现高效的大模型训练。
